King was referencing a new report by the PADS coalition detailing the
economic benefits of app-based work and services for drivers, restaurants
and merchants. According to the new report, during the first year of the
pandemic, app-based work
<https://driversforflexibilityca.us20.list-manage.com/track/click?u=1732cc11eca573e2440dd6faf&id=32a0e3e8f8&e=2e3b9020ae>
and delivery services
<https://driversforflexibilityca.us20.list-manage.com/track/click?u=1732cc11eca573e2440dd6faf&id=54b8546d55&e=2e3b9020ae>
<https://driversforflexibilityca.us20.list-manage.com/track/click?u=1732cc11eca573e2440dd6faf&id=5d241c5ec7&e=2e3b9020ae>helped
millions of Californians earn income, secure meals and groceries and was a
lifeline for restaurants and stores across the state.
- *$4.2 billion* went directly into California drivers’ pockets.
- *808,469* Californians started driving with rideshare and delivery
platforms for the first time.
- *$9.1 billion* in revenue was generated for California restaurants,
merchants and retailers.
